Inter Defeats Bologna 3-1 in Serie A Thriller

Inter put on an impressive display to defeat Bologna 3-1 in their Serie A clash. Goals from Piotr Zielinski, Lautaro Martínez, and Marcus Thuram ensured Inter maintained their form at home. Despite a late consolation goal by Sergio Castro for Bologna, the outcome was already sealed.

Key Facts

  • Inter: 3 goals (Zielinski 39', Martínez 48', Thuram 74')
  • Bologna: 1 goal (Castro 83')
  • Hakan Calhanoglu and Alessandro Bastoni received yellow cards for Inter early in the match
  • Inter made multiple substitutions, bringing on Henrikh Mkhitaryan and Piotr Sučić
  • Bologna substituted four players as they sought to regain control of the game

Key Match Notes

  • Piotr Zielinski's early goal at 39' put Inter in front, setting the tone for a dominant performance.
  • Lautaro Martínez doubled Inter's lead with a well-taken finish from Hakan Calhanoglu’s assist, effectively ending Bologna's hopes.
  • Sergio Castro scored late to narrow the gap, but it was too little, too late as Inter maintained their three-goal advantage.
